The Elsie H. Wilcox Foundation has given a $6,000 grant to Hale ‘Opio to support the educational needs of children and youth on Kaua‘i, a news release says.
Street Smart is a prevention program providing 12 class sessions over six weeks for young adolescent girls ages 12 to 16 who may be at risk for substance use or other high risk behaviors. This project will be held on select school campuses and helps girls learn to identify how they feel and how to communicate clearly, even when in emotional, stressful situations with family, friends, and especially boyfriends, the release says.
Street Smart is designed to help girls learn effective strategies to keep them from being involved with alcohol or illegal substances, and to learn how to prevent pregnancy, HIV and STDs. Girls who have participated in previous classes report they value most the opportunity to talk about these very important issues and to learn about themselves.
